Iron Mountain-Springbrook Park Loop Hike - Oregon Hikers

WebThe new parking area at Iron Mountain Park (bobcat) Latitude: 45.41402. Longitude: -122.70154. Maps: Oregon Hikers Maps Google Maps. Elevation: 130 feet. Driving time from Portland: 25 minutes. WebThe Iron Mountain Park trails are part of Lake Oswego's new Iron Heritage Trail, and the area was the site of the Prosser Iron Mine, which operated from 1867 to 1894. The hike directions begin from the new Iron Mountain Park Trailhead, opened in February 2024, but there are other options for accessing this loop.

WebYou will parallel the highway for half of a mile until you reach a junction with the Iron Mountain Trail. Turn to the right and climb up and over the highway. Once you cross the highway, the hike really begins to climb. You will ascend 650 feet in the next mile as you work your way towards the intersection with the Cone Peak Trail.
